Bruce McCarty

Horse Show Manager at Fort Worth Stock Show & Rodeo

Bruce McCarty has extensive work experience in the equestrian industry. From 1981 to 1994, they worked as the Shows and Events Manager at the National Cutting Horse Association. In this role, they were responsible for managing shows and events related to cutting horses. In 1994, Bruce joined the Fort Worth Stock Show and Rodeo as the Horse Show Manager. Here, they oversaw all horse shows and assisted with the production of the World's Original Indoor Rodeo.
